diff options
author | V3n3RiX <venerix@koprulu.sector> | 2023-12-28 19:37:45 +0000 |
---|---|---|
committer | V3n3RiX <venerix@koprulu.sector> | 2023-12-28 19:37:45 +0000 |
commit | 29eb24bde1b57b17d24078f22ee071e27f6b5348 (patch) | |
tree | 635e4a17793cef96c52a5d57d9bb4356672a347b /dev-libs/intel-vc-intrinsics | |
parent | 1d6bc233e81d1ece6bcd5d781ed786208395d19d (diff) |
gentoo auto-resync : 28:12:2023 - 19:37:44
Diffstat (limited to 'dev-libs/intel-vc-intrinsics')
-rw-r--r-- | dev-libs/intel-vc-intrinsics/Manifest | 2 | ||||
-rw-r--r-- | dev-libs/intel-vc-intrinsics/intel-vc-intrinsics-0.16.0.ebuild | 37 |
2 files changed, 39 insertions, 0 deletions
diff --git a/dev-libs/intel-vc-intrinsics/Manifest b/dev-libs/intel-vc-intrinsics/Manifest index dc84d89fa56e..d1fd6f26c0e7 100644 --- a/dev-libs/intel-vc-intrinsics/Manifest +++ b/dev-libs/intel-vc-intrinsics/Manifest @@ -1,3 +1,5 @@ DIST intel-vc-intrinsics-0.13.0.tar.gz 142690 BLAKE2B e4069a873d566748e8f8d32acb99ce3ccb504acd3d974b60f8ffb2ea79f5ff99667b153f23bcc40b5f93da43b6adf073aa6ad94f0234a167b8813079496e7441 SHA512 209fab98b614317823a28ebdcde38bcdd653508d315c7fc3a52d75fe05587871f200e5136398ff3e37488b8457ea398a844b92ccb51bf3adea1975d99779c3b6 +DIST intel-vc-intrinsics-0.16.0.tar.gz 144545 BLAKE2B 9ff71421ec5c45539a5135d8b70eea017a7bc9f788fe0ef760c9cfa58495bd532b371f764208f8c6b077647cd81fbf6c859b075186751129e91e8f7816a82253 SHA512 3fbb828f8c47b36cb33d766f8cb853508b6ffcf71b980465fa3fc7d74383c42cf8f46385f43e1a6180e65eef54c77cf10eff520451e39f6b7ff20fea04c8b894 EBUILD intel-vc-intrinsics-0.13.0.ebuild 795 BLAKE2B e6c070f10568c174c51daba3b0e8716db1a114c986e20ca0e60957470b4ebd1f7783fad4984d2a7172d91d88a68301a523ba0701b5ac9007cc320a824df433bf SHA512 3f9f5dabea4a806ab5e6c3e7ba5e993f14fab8ab47f95b1e955e203a12e34ed4ebb4e714aee5facee30cfff0215e77da74b986f58344f186aee49efa966e967c +EBUILD intel-vc-intrinsics-0.16.0.ebuild 797 BLAKE2B 01f5992be571c51986246c474b6328690a1ced225044ac7c6608a2c737d990ddc0d37a54713949b3db39c0024b8bdaf386a3dab25bb44dd6a9eb1434dc68ca7b SHA512 23c4bc19b17d51e092595b67be74be9c675bf61ae74c827d079fe0f6ab968069f46c8c5a4904b010507ca95bc99d71e24ec90af8324b62ee232449607f966586 MISC metadata.xml 778 BLAKE2B 2e8e4d7f56f18f7e4eaa488cdab5d4578e779e8ac75fe96c3e7d5aeae5fc65291401d8ac54a0e89194c44a2146bca4cf9d321917bfab65a93f2118c688422cf4 SHA512 de2fc4d84a08fb98a41bb3e5f11d31535810e6f796aacaeacf784e1ed0fd7d99c5aa3a5e689fe22bbc7149518ea695979b4e66b6dd2b876e4cc9ad126564618c diff --git a/dev-libs/intel-vc-intrinsics/intel-vc-intrinsics-0.16.0.ebuild b/dev-libs/intel-vc-intrinsics/intel-vc-intrinsics-0.16.0.ebuild new file mode 100644 index 000000000000..883eacb4151b --- /dev/null +++ b/dev-libs/intel-vc-intrinsics/intel-vc-intrinsics-0.16.0.ebuild @@ -0,0 +1,37 @@ +# Copyright 1999-2023 Gentoo Authors +# Distributed under the terms of the GNU General Public License v2 + +EAPI=8 + +CMAKE_BUILD_TYPE="Release" +LLVM_MAX_SLOT="15" +MY_PN="${PN/intel-/}" +MY_P="${MY_PN}-${PV}" +PYTHON_COMPAT=( python3_{10..12} ) + +inherit cmake llvm python-any-r1 + +DESCRIPTION="A set of new intrinsics on top of core LLVM IR instructions" +HOMEPAGE="https://github.com/intel/vc-intrinsics" +SRC_URI="https://github.com/intel/${MY_PN}/archive/refs/tags/v${PV}.tar.gz -> ${P}.tar.gz" +S="${WORKDIR}/${MY_P}" + +LICENSE="MIT" +SLOT="0" +KEYWORDS="~amd64" + +DEPEND=" + dev-libs/libxml2:2= + sys-devel/llvm:${LLVM_MAX_SLOT} + sys-libs/zlib +" +RDEPEND="${DEPEND}" +BDEPEND="${PYTHON_DEPS}" + +src_configure() { + local mycmakeargs=( + -DLLVM_DIR="$(get_llvm_prefix ${LLVM_MAX_SLOT})" + ) + + cmake_src_configure +} |